Contents:
Looking at data-distributions -- Looking at data-relationships -- Producing data -- Probability : the study of randomness -- From probability to inference -- Introduction to inference -- Inference for distributions -- Inference for proportions -- Inference for two-way tables -- Inference for regression -- Multiple regression -- One-way analysis of variance -- Two-way analysis of variance
